Vila Tchê formed in Porto Alegre, Brazil, in the late 1990s. The band included vocalist Rodrigo Tavares, bassist André Almeida, drummer Marcelo Silva, and Luizinho Moreira on cavaco. Their debut album 'Tá Quente' came out in 2004, with the single 'Vila Tchê' becoming a hit.
Their songs like 'Correndo Te Buscar' and 'Fica Combinado' worked with samba rhythms and pagode energy. They released several albums including 'Ao Vivo no Morro da Urca' in 2005 and 'Ainda É Samba' the following year.
At one point the band faced legal issues over song copyrights. They kept recording through that period, putting out 'Pra Lá de Bagdá' in 2008.
